public abstract class Monitor extends NotificationBroadcasterSupport implements MonitorMBean, MBeanRegistration
Defines the part common to all monitor MBeans. A monitor MBean monitors values of an attribute common to a set of observed MBeans. The observed attribute is monitored at intervals specified by the granularity period. A gauge value (derived gauge) is derived from the values of the observed attribute.
protected static final int capacityIncrement
The amount by which the capacity of the monitor arrays are automatically incremented when their size becomes greater than their capacity.
protected int elementCount
The number of valid components in the vector of observed objects.
@Deprecated protected int alreadyNotified
Deprecated. equivalent to alreadyNotifieds[0].
Monitor errors that have already been notified.
protected int[] alreadyNotifieds
Selected monitor errors that have already been notified.
Each element in this array corresponds to an observed object in the vector. It contains a bit mask of the flags OBSERVED_OBJECT_ERROR_NOTIFIED etc, indicating whether the corresponding notification has already been sent for the MBean being monitored.
protected MBeanServer server
Reference to the MBean server. This reference is null when the monitor MBean is not registered in an MBean server. This reference is initialized before the monitor MBean is registered in the MBean server.
protected static final int RESET_FLAGS_ALREADY_NOTIFIED
This flag is used to reset the alreadyNotifieds monitor attribute.
protected static final int OBSERVED_OBJECT_ERROR_NOTIFIED
Flag denoting that a notification has occurred after changing the observed object. This flag is used to check that the new observed object is registered in the MBean server at the time of the first notification.
protected static final int OBSERVED_ATTRIBUTE_ERROR_NOTIFIED
Flag denoting that a notification has occurred after changing the observed attribute. This flag is used to check that the new observed attribute belongs to the observed object at the time of the first notification.
protected static final int OBSERVED_ATTRIBUTE_TYPE_ERROR_NOTIFIED
Flag denoting that a notification has occurred after changing the observed object or the observed attribute. This flag is used to check that the observed attribute type is correct (depending on the monitor in use) at the time of the first notification.
protected static final int RUNTIME_ERROR_NOTIFIED
Flag denoting that a notification has occurred after changing the observed object or the observed attribute. This flag is used to notify any exception (except the cases described above) when trying to get the value of the observed attribute at the time of the first notification.
